Is nobody else besides Anshe Chung and only say 3 or 4 other individuals interested in being listed as a Sponsored Link? I found it interesting that there were three bids that won at only ONE DOLLAR! Not only that, but this same individual won 7 of the 20 auctions with a chance to win two more at very low prices.

Check out http://cgi.ebay.com/ws/eBayISAPI.dll?ViewItem&category=187&item=8178913107&rd=1&ssPageName=WDVW

What are your thoughts on the Sponsored Links?

A main beef (or bone to pick) with Sponsored Links right now is that it's mainly commercial with not a great diversity of stuff. Sure, I like to buy and shop and all that goodness, but where's the wackyness or just locations you go to VISIT? Top Picks reflected this better IMHO, introducing me to the likes of Aimee's Kitchen, the Classic Games Park in Fuschia, the park in Clementina, etc. Great tourist stops.

The first week of Sponsored Links, need I say it again... it had THE GIANT CUBE.

That, for me, was a revelation. :)

I had mixed results with my sponsored links. The first time was only the second set of links available and I accidently won more than I wanted of them but that turned out to be ok and I had good results. The second time I only had one link and it had no measurable effect.

I was however advertising a web based service so mileage may vary with these due to the need of getting users to leave their Second Life client and go to a webpage. I've expressed interest to the Lindens in the ability for the sponsored links to be able to link to webpages in world. If this change happens I may try the sponsored links again.

The Top Picks category needs to be eliminated.

As the system originally existed it directly competed with commercial SL entities. For example, what if the U.S. govt ran adverts for Apple Computer, or Ford. This is what was happening when the original top picks existed, some of the Linden favorites were sometimes stores.
